10.3.5 High S/N mode
In this mode, each sensor output is synchronized and has the same exposure time. The image
average of the two signals is the output. The shutter and trigger settings for BW1 are applied to
BW2. The same video output is fed through GigE-1 and GigE-2 and can be captured by setting
the appropriate port.

10.3.6 PIV ( Particle Image Velocimetry ) mode
The AD-081GE has a PIV (Particle Image Velocimetry) mode. This mode provides three (3)
consecutive images by one trigger pulse. When the trigger is input, the first exposure on BW1
can be captured, followed quickly by an exposure on BW2. After the exposure on BW2 is
completed, a second exposure on BW1 is made. Each exposure is executed by a strobe flash in
very short interval period. The exposure time is preset at 4 µs, 6µs or 8µs by registers.
